Transaction 5fe23b634056c406022e48c085f13d759647c038f4268bdb6574164a2329e990

1 Input
2 Outputs
  • 5fe23b634056c406022e48c085f13d759647c038f4268bdb6574164a2329e990:0
  • value  1000000
    address  14cvk4p4LN2Lpn4AzkjUHDr7A2tKerMhzk
  • 5fe23b634056c406022e48c085f13d759647c038f4268bdb6574164a2329e990:1
  • value  935234
    address  bc1pm40w68yjx0ceyjl3yq0ramguvukvdza457cy09xfleel9gq9w3zscl2h50